I don't agree. While measuring total factor productivity provides a comprehensive view of overall efficiency, partial productivity measures offer more specific insights. They help identify which individual factors or inputs contribute positively or negatively to productivity. This information can be invaluable for pinpointing areas where improvements are needed and for making targeted decisions to enhance specific aspects of a production process. So, measuring partial productivities can indeed be valuable in improving overall productivity.
